An actress started a career in film and television at a young age, making her debut in the 2006 film 'Miss Potter'. Gained recognition for the role in the musical biopic 'Bohemian Rhapsody', portraying Mary Austin, which contributed significantly to the film's success. Also starred in the Netflix series 'The Politician' and the critically acclaimed film 'Sing Street'.

A baseball player, coach, and manager, contributed significantly to Major League Baseball over several decades. Played as an infielder for teams including the Brooklyn Dodgers, Chicago Cubs, and New York Mets. Transitioned to coaching and managing, leading teams such as the Chicago Cubs and New York Yankees during various periods. Served as an important figure within the Yankees organization, particularly during the late 1990s when the team won multiple World Series titles.

A singer-songwriter and musician gained prominence in the late 1990s with a blend of rock, hip-hop, and country. Released the album 'Devil Without a Cause' in 1998, which sold over 11 million copies and included hit singles like 'Cowboy' and 'Bawitdaba'. Also known for various collaborations and founding the band Twisted Brown Trucker. Expanded into acting with appearances in films such as 'Joe Dirt' and 'The Longest Yard'.
